'D-List' star Kathy Griffin and billionaire Steve Wozniak no longer dating

By Christopher Rocchio, 04/28/2008

Kathy Griffin and Steve Wozniak apparently just come from two different lists.

The Kathy Griffin: My Life on the D-List star and billionaire Apple co-founder are no longer dating, Griffin told Us Weekly at Saturday's GLAAD Awards.

"He is an awesome guy, but I have to say he is in the friends category now," Griffin told Us.  "He's totally a life-long friend."

Griffin and Wozniak met last year when he came to see her perform in Saratoga, and she arrived at last September's Emmy Award ceremony donning what appeared to be an engagement ring.

While she had played coy about the nature of their romantic relationship since then, there apparently won't be any wedding bells -- at least not for Griffin.

"As a matter of fact, I got an email last week from him, and he is going to marry someone else," she told Us.  "I think he might be married. I don't really know that for sure, though."

Kathy Griffin: My Life on the D-List's fourth installment will premiere Thursday, June 12 at 9PM ET/PT on Bravo.  Although Griffin and Wozniak are no longer an item, he'll still appear in the upcoming season.

"He is really cute and funny on it," Griffin told Us.

Griffin filed for divorce from Matthew Moline -- her husband of more than four years -- in Fall 2005, citing "irreconcilable differences."
